#a39274 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a39274 is composed of 63.9% red, 57.3%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.4% magenta, 28.8%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 38.3 degrees, a saturation of 20.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#a39274 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#472500.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#a39274 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.

#a39274 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a39274 has RGB values of R:163, G:146,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.29,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10719860.

Shades and Tints of #a39274

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030202 is the darkest color, while #f9f8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a39274

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#918d86 is the less saturated color, while #fcab1b is the most saturated one.
